Device Description

A group of rechargeable batteries held within a holder, container, or mobile cart/trolley intended to provide temporary electrical energy to operate a medical device, typically when it is not possible, intentional, or convenient to connect the device being powered to a mains electricity (AC-powered) electrical outlet; it might additionally have features to facilitate transport of the device being powered (e.g., push handles, storage shelves, mounting rails). It is typically used during a transport situation (e.g., a neonatal incubator) or to power a cordless device (e.g., an endoscopic device or a rechargeable battery-powered surgical drilling system handpiece). This is a reusable device.

    Definition: A medical device data system (mdds) is a device that is intended to provide one or more of the following uses, without controlling or altering the functions or parameters of any connected medical devices: (i) the electronic transfer of medical device data; (ii) the electronic storage of medical device data; (iii) the electronic conversion of medical device data from one format to another format in accordance with a preset specification; or (iv) the electronic display of medical device data. (2) An MDDS may include software, electronic or electrical hardware such as a physical communications medium (including wireless hardware), modems, interfaces, and a communications protocol. This identification does not include devices intended to be used in connection with active patient monitoring.
